What can happen

Safety consequence

WHEN THE SHIFT CABLE BRACKET IS DAMAGED, THE SHIFT LEVERPOSITION MAY NOT CORRECTLY INDICATE THE TRANSMISSION GEAR POSITION. THIS COULDRESULT IN UNANTICIPATED MOVEMENT OF THE CAR AND AN ACCIDENT.

What fixes it

Official remedy

REPLACE THE TRANSMISSION SHIFT CABLE AND ATTACHING HARDWARE WITH REDESIGNED ASSEMBLIES.
